The windshield of a car is far more than just a barrier against wind and debris; it is a fundamental component of the vehicle’s safety system. Modern windshields are made from laminated glass, which consists of two layers of glass bonded together with a plastic interlayer. This design prevents the glass from shattering into sharp pieces upon impact, reducing the risk of injury. Moreover, the windshield contributes up to 60% of the structural strength in a rollover accident, helping to support the roof and prevent collapse. It also plays a key role in the proper deployment of airbags, as many systems use the windshield as a backstop to ensure the airbag inflates in the correct direction. Ignoring a damaged windshield can lead to catastrophic failures in an accident, making timely and safe replacement a non-negotiable aspect of vehicle ownership.

Given these risks, how can you ensure that you are choosing a provider for safe glass windshield replacement? Start by looking for certifications from recognized organizations, such as the Auto Glass Safety Council (AGSC), which sets standards for installation practices. Ask about the types of materials they use—prefer providers that offer OEM or equivalent glass and high-quality urethane adhesives. Check reviews and ratings from previous customers to gauge their reliability and professionalism. Additionally, inquire about warranties; a reputable service should offer a guarantee on both the glass and the installation work. If your vehicle has ADAS features, confirm that the provider has the equipment and training to recalibrate these systems after replacement. Finally, avoid providers who offer unusually low prices, as this often indicates the use of subpar materials or rushed procedures.
